在电脑日常使用中,了解网络路由状态是一项基础但实用的技能。使用CMD(命令提示符)查看电脑路由状态不仅操作简单,而且可以让你深入理解网络连接的工作原理。以下,我将详细介绍如何使用CMD命令行查看电脑路由状态,并提供一些实用技巧。
1. 打开CMD命令行
首先,你需要打开CMD命令行。在Windows系统中,你可以通过以下几种方式打开:
- 按下
Win + R键,输入cmd并按下回车。 - 在开始菜单中搜索“命令提示符”并打开。
- 右键点击任务栏的“搜索”框,选择“命令提示符”。
2. 查看当前路由表
在CMD命令行中,输入以下命令并按下回车:
route print
这条命令会显示当前电脑的路由表,包括目的地址、网关、接口、掩码等信息。这些信息可以帮助你了解数据包是如何在网络中传输的。
路由表解析:
- 目的地址:表示网络或主机的地址。
- 网关:表示到达目的地址的下一跳地址。
- 接口:表示连接到网关的网络接口。
- 掩码:表示子网掩码,用于确定网络地址的哪些位是网络位,哪些位是主机位。
3. 添加和删除静态路由
有时候,你可能需要手动添加或删除静态路由。以下是一些相关命令:
添加静态路由
route add <目的地址> mask <子网掩码> <网关>
例如,如果你想添加一个到192.168.1.0/24网络的路由,网关为192.168.1.1,可以使用以下命令:
route add 192.168.1.0 mask 255.255.255.0 192.168.1.1
删除静态路由
route delete <目的地址>
如果你想删除上述添加的路由,可以使用以下命令:
route delete 192.168.1.0
4. 清除路由表
如果你需要清除所有的路由条目,可以使用以下命令:
route flush
5. 实用技巧
- 查看特定协议的路由表:使用
route print protocol可以查看特定协议(如IPv4或IPv6)的路由表。 - 监控路由变化:使用
route print命令的-np参数可以以纯数字格式显示路由表,便于监控变化。 - 路由跟踪:使用
tracert命令可以追踪数据包到达目标地址的路径。
通过以上方法,你可以轻松地在CMD命令行中查看电脑的路由状态,并掌握一些实用的技巧。这不仅有助于解决网络连接问题,还能加深你对网络协议的理解。
